    This is a combined Service Manual for both the HP Color LaserJet 4500 series printer and the HP Color LaserJet 4550 series printer. The HP Color LaserJet 4550 series printer shares most characteristics of the HP Color LaserJet 4500 series printer, except where stated. This manual uses the following

  • HP 4550 | Service Manual - Page 102
    memory (NVRAM) The printer uses NVRAM to store I/O and information on the print environment's configuration. The contents of NVRAM are retained when the printer is deactivated or disconnected. There is one NVRAM on the formatter and one on the DC controller. 100 Printer maintenance C7085-90921

    Repetitive defects troubleshooting CAUTION Repetitive defects are defects that occur on the page. Most repetitive defects are caused by problems with one of the following: Table 7-8.  Developer roller  Charge roller  Cleaning roller  Transfer roller  Fuser  Imaging drum  Transfer belt
  • HP 4550 | Service Manual - Page 268
    of print defect Color developer 30 mm (1.2 in) Black developer roller 37 mm (1.5 in) Charge roller 40 mm (1.6 in) ITB cleaning roller 40 mm (1.6 in) Transfer roller 53 mm (2.1 in) Fuser 131 mm (5.2 in) Imaging drum 152 mm (6 in) Figure 7-8 Repetitive defect ruler 266 Troubleshooting C7085-90921
